Your message dated Fri, 11 Jul 2008 01:23:06 +0200
with message-id <[EMAIL PROTECTED]>
and subject line Re: Bug#451702: Acknowledgement (udev delays on udevsettle
when run rule creates dm device)
has caused the Debian Bug report #451702,
regarding udev delays on udevsettle when run rule creates dm device
to be marked as done.
This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
Bug report if necessary, and/or fix the problem forthwith.
(NB: If you are a system administrator and have no idea what this
message is talking about, this may indicate a serious mail system
misconfiguration somewhere. Please contact [EMAIL PROTECTED]
immediately.)
--
451702: http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=451702
Debian Bug Tracking System
Contact [EMAIL PROTECTED] with problems
--- Begin Message ---
Package: udev
Version: 0.114-2
Severity: normal
I have a run rule script which checks a block device for being luks
and if so runs cryptsetup to create a dm-crypto map. This has worked
fine for ages but now I find it hangs for exactly 3 minutes. The
following processes exist for this period:
30447 ? S< 0:00 udevd --daemon
30457 ? S< 0:00 /bin/bash /etc/udev/scripts/usbluks.rr OPTIONS=
30462 ? S<L 0:00 /sbin/cryptsetup -d /etc/keys/akasa2 luksOpen
/dev/usb/akasa2 akasa2
30465 ? S< 0:00 /sbin/udevsettle
What seems to be happening is that cryptsetup is creating a new
device. As a result udev runs udevsettle but that doesn't exit until
timeout. Once udevsettle completes the run rule completes.
Dick
-- Package-specific info:
-- /etc/udev/rules.d/:
/etc/udev/rules.d/:
total 12
lrwxrwxrwx 1 root root 20 Oct 12 2006 020_permissions.rules ->
../permissions.rules
lrwxrwxrwx 1 root root 16 Aug 31 16:23 025_libsane.rules -> ../libsane.rules
lrwxrwxrwx 1 root root 22 Oct 12 2006 025_logitechmouse.rules ->
../logitechmouse.rules
lrwxrwxrwx 1 root root 20 Oct 12 2006 cdrom.rules -> ../local/cdrom.rules
lrwxrwxrwx 1 root root 20 Oct 12 2006 mouse.rules -> ../local/mouse.rules
lrwxrwxrwx 1 root root 18 Aug 3 23:41 nbd.rules -> ../local/nbd.rules
lrwxrwxrwx 1 root root 20 Oct 12 2006 sound.rules -> ../local/sound.rules
lrwxrwxrwx 1 root root 22 Oct 12 2006 storage.rules -> ../local/storage.rules
lrwxrwxrwx 1 root root 13 Oct 12 2006 udev.rules -> ../udev.rules
lrwxrwxrwx 1 root root 20 Oct 12 2006 video.rules -> ../local/video.rules
lrwxrwxrwx 1 root root 25 Oct 12 2006 z20_persistent-input.rules ->
../persistent-input.rules
lrwxrwxrwx 1 root root 19 Oct 12 2006 z20_persistent.rules ->
../persistent.rules
-rw-r--r-- 1 root root 482 Nov 14 20:02 z25_persistent-net.rules
lrwxrwxrwx 1 root root 33 Oct 12 2006 z45_persistent-net-generator.rules ->
../persistent-net-generator.rules
lrwxrwxrwx 1 root root 12 Oct 12 2006 z50_run.rules -> ../run.rules
lrwxrwxrwx 1 root root 16 Oct 12 2006 z55_hotplug.rules -> ../hotplug.rules
lrwxrwxrwx 1 root root 19 Oct 12 2006 z60_alsa-utils.rules ->
../alsa-utils.rules
lrwxrwxrwx 1 root root 15 Oct 12 2006 z60_hdparm.rules -> ../hdparm.rules
-rw-r--r-- 1 root root 5716 Jun 8 18:11 z60_xserver-xorg-input-wacom.rules
-- /sys/:
/sys/block/dm-0/dev
/sys/block/dm-1/dev
/sys/block/dm-10/dev
/sys/block/dm-11/dev
/sys/block/dm-12/dev
/sys/block/dm-13/dev
/sys/block/dm-14/dev
/sys/block/dm-15/dev
/sys/block/dm-16/dev
/sys/block/dm-17/dev
/sys/block/dm-18/dev
/sys/block/dm-19/dev
/sys/block/dm-2/dev
/sys/block/dm-20/dev
/sys/block/dm-21/dev
/sys/block/dm-22/dev
/sys/block/dm-3/dev
/sys/block/dm-4/dev
/sys/block/dm-5/dev
/sys/block/dm-6/dev
/sys/block/dm-7/dev
/sys/block/dm-8/dev
/sys/block/dm-9/dev
/sys/block/hda/dev
/sys/block/hdb/dev
/sys/block/hdb/hdb1/dev
/sys/block/hdb/hdb2/dev
/sys/block/hdb/hdb3/dev
/sys/block/md2/dev
/sys/block/md3/dev
/sys/block/nbd0/dev
/sys/block/nbd1/dev
/sys/block/nbd10/dev
/sys/block/nbd11/dev
/sys/block/nbd12/dev
/sys/block/nbd13/dev
/sys/block/nbd14/dev
/sys/block/nbd15/dev
/sys/block/nbd2/dev
/sys/block/nbd3/dev
/sys/block/nbd4/dev
/sys/block/nbd5/dev
/sys/block/nbd6/dev
/sys/block/nbd7/dev
/sys/block/nbd8/dev
/sys/block/nbd9/dev
/sys/block/ram0/dev
/sys/block/ram1/dev
/sys/block/ram10/dev
/sys/block/ram11/dev
/sys/block/ram12/dev
/sys/block/ram13/dev
/sys/block/ram14/dev
/sys/block/ram15/dev
/sys/block/ram2/dev
/sys/block/ram3/dev
/sys/block/ram4/dev
/sys/block/ram5/dev
/sys/block/ram6/dev
/sys/block/ram7/dev
/sys/block/ram8/dev
/sys/block/ram9/dev
/sys/block/sda/dev
/sys/block/sda/sda1/dev
/sys/block/sda/sda2/dev
/sys/block/sda/sda3/dev
/sys/block/sdb/dev
/sys/block/sdb/sdb1/dev
/sys/block/sdb/sdb2/dev
/sys/block/sdb/sdb3/dev
/sys/block/sdc/dev
/sys/block/sdc/sdc1/dev
/sys/block/sdc/sdc2/dev
/sys/class/dvb/dvb0.demux0/dev
/sys/class/dvb/dvb0.dvr0/dev
/sys/class/dvb/dvb0.frontend0/dev
/sys/class/dvb/dvb0.net0/dev
/sys/class/input/input0/event0/dev
/sys/class/input/input1/event1/dev
/sys/class/input/input1/mouse0/dev
/sys/class/input/input2/event2/dev
/sys/class/input/input3/event3/dev
/sys/class/input/mice/dev
/sys/class/misc/device-mapper/dev
/sys/class/misc/fuse/dev
/sys/class/misc/hpet/dev
/sys/class/misc/mcelog/dev
/sys/class/misc/psaux/dev
/sys/class/misc/rtc/dev
/sys/class/misc/snapshot/dev
/sys/class/misc/tun/dev
/sys/class/ppdev/parport0/dev
/sys/class/printer/lp0/dev
/sys/class/sound/audio/dev
/sys/class/sound/audio2/dev
/sys/class/sound/controlC0/dev
/sys/class/sound/controlC2/dev
/sys/class/sound/dmmidi2/dev
/sys/class/sound/dsp/dev
/sys/class/sound/dsp2/dev
/sys/class/sound/midi2/dev
/sys/class/sound/midiC2D0/dev
/sys/class/sound/mixer/dev
/sys/class/sound/mixer2/dev
/sys/class/sound/pcmC0D0c/dev
/sys/class/sound/pcmC0D0p/dev
/sys/class/sound/pcmC0D2c/dev
/sys/class/sound/pcmC2D0c/dev
/sys/class/sound/pcmC2D0p/dev
/sys/class/sound/seq/dev
/sys/class/sound/sequencer/dev
/sys/class/sound/sequencer2/dev
/sys/class/sound/timer/dev
/sys/class/usb_device/usbdev1.1/dev
/sys/class/usb_device/usbdev1.4/dev
/sys/class/usb_device/usbdev2.1/dev
/sys/class/usb_device/usbdev3.1/dev
/sys/class/usb_device/usbdev4.1/dev
/sys/class/usb_device/usbdev5.1/dev
/sys/class/usb_device/usbdev6.1/dev
/sys/class/usb_device/usbdev6.10/dev
/sys/class/usb_device/usbdev6.2/dev
/sys/class/usb_endpoint/usbdev1.1_ep00/dev
/sys/class/usb_endpoint/usbdev1.1_ep81/dev
/sys/class/usb_endpoint/usbdev1.4_ep00/dev
/sys/class/usb_endpoint/usbdev1.4_ep81/dev
/sys/class/usb_endpoint/usbdev2.1_ep00/dev
/sys/class/usb_endpoint/usbdev2.1_ep81/dev
/sys/class/usb_endpoint/usbdev3.1_ep00/dev
/sys/class/usb_endpoint/usbdev3.1_ep81/dev
/sys/class/usb_endpoint/usbdev4.1_ep00/dev
/sys/class/usb_endpoint/usbdev4.1_ep81/dev
/sys/class/usb_endpoint/usbdev5.1_ep00/dev
/sys/class/usb_endpoint/usbdev5.1_ep81/dev
/sys/class/usb_endpoint/usbdev6.10_ep00/dev
/sys/class/usb_endpoint/usbdev6.10_ep02/dev
/sys/class/usb_endpoint/usbdev6.10_ep81/dev
/sys/class/usb_endpoint/usbdev6.1_ep00/dev
/sys/class/usb_endpoint/usbdev6.1_ep81/dev
/sys/class/usb_endpoint/usbdev6.2_ep00/dev
/sys/class/usb_endpoint/usbdev6.2_ep81/dev
/sys/class/video4linux/vbi0/dev
/sys/class/video4linux/video0/dev
/sys/devices/pci0000:00/0000:00:13.0/usb1/1-2/dev
/sys/devices/pci0000:00/0000:00:13.0/usb1/dev
/sys/devices/pci0000:00/0000:00:13.1/usb2/dev
/sys/devices/pci0000:00/0000:00:13.2/usb3/dev
/sys/devices/pci0000:00/0000:00:13.3/usb4/dev
/sys/devices/pci0000:00/0000:00:13.4/usb5/dev
/sys/devices/pci0000:00/0000:00:13.5/usb6/6-1/dev
/sys/devices/pci0000:00/0000:00:13.5/usb6/6-3/dev
/sys/devices/pci0000:00/0000:00:13.5/usb6/dev
-- Kernel configuration:
isapnp_init not present.
-- System Information:
Debian Release: lenny/sid
APT prefers unstable
APT policy: (990, 'unstable')
Architecture: i386 (x86_64)
Kernel: Linux 2.6.22-2-amd64 (SMP w/2 CPU cores)
Locale: LANG=C, LC_CTYPE=C (charmap=ANSI_X3.4-1968)
Shell: /bin/sh linked to /bin/bash
Versions of packages udev depends on:
ii debconf [debconf-2.0] 1.5.14 Debian configuration management sy
ii libc6 2.6.1-1 GNU C Library: Shared libraries
ii libselinux1 2.0.15-2+b1 SELinux shared libraries
ii libvolume-id0 0.114-2 libvolume_id shared library
ii lsb-base 3.1-24 Linux Standard Base 3.1 init scrip
udev recommends no packages.
-- debconf information:
udev/new_kernel_needed: false
udev/devfs-warning:
udev/reboot_needed:
udev/reboot-warning:
--- End Message ---
--- Begin Message ---
On Nov 18, Dick Middleton <[EMAIL PROTECTED]> wrote:
> Having slept on this I realise this is most likely a cryptsetup problem.
Indeed it was, and even a documented one.
--
ciao,
Marco
signature.asc
Description: Digital signature
--- End Message ---